Summary

Local Land Services (LLS) has an exciting opportunity to join the Farm Forestry team as a Senior Forestry Officer. This role is ideal for someone who is passionate about forest health natural resource management and supporting landholders to deliver sustainable landscape outcomes.

About the Role

In this role you will be:

  • Assessing Private Native Forestry applications and forest management plans

  • Providing high-quality advice and extension services to landholders industry and community groups

  • Leading forest health and productivity projects aligned with LLS objectives

  • Facilitating partnerships and collaboration to resolve complex forest management issues

  • Supporting implementation of relevant legislation including the Local Land Services Act 2013 and Biodiversity Conservation Act 2016

  • Managing and mentoring small project teams to deliver targeted outcomes.

About You

To be successful in this role you will need:

  • A degree in Forest Science (Forestry) or equivalent industry experience

  • Demonstrated experience in forest management stakeholder engagement and project delivery

  • Strong understanding of relevant legislation policy and procedures

  • Excellent communication and analytical skills with the ability to provide balanced technical advice

  • Experience in leading teams and managing competing priorities in a dynamic environment

  • A current NSW driver licence combined with the willingness and ability to travel across the Central Tablelands area of NSW.
